If that is true we have some seriously overpaid players and neither of them are Sam T or George W given either only £75K or £100K of their wage counts on the cap.

The cap goes on your top 25 earners so that means 23 players (as in the rest bar Sam and George) are sharing £1.8m. That's an average wage of £78K each.

Outside the players with number 1 to 19 (that is 18 players as 18 is the fans number) we have Escare, Manfredi, Marshall, Ganson, Shorrocks, Navarrette and Wells taking us to no 26. Hamlin is in at 30 and Woods at 34 so maybe these two are cap players instead of Shorrocks and Wells but whatever, I can't see any of them them commanding anything close to £78K. So who, outside of Lockers and Bateman in the 18 players is worth more than £78K?
